Understanding the Mechanics of Plinko Gameplay

At its heart, plinko is a game of vertical chance. A disc, often referred to as a puck, is released from the top of a board bristling with evenly spaced pegs. The puck’s trajectory is determined by each collision with a peg, randomly deflecting it left or right. This continues until the puck reaches the bottom, where it falls into one of several designated slots, each associated with a different payout value. The potential payouts vary significantly; some slots offer modest returns, while others deliver substantial multipliers. The distribution of these payout values is a key factor in determining the game’s overall return to player (RTP).

The arrangement of the pegs, their density, and the shape of the board itself all contribute to the game's inherent randomness. While it's impossible to predict with certainty where the puck will land, understanding these factors can help players appreciate the probabilities involved. Some variations of the game introduce different peg arrangements or board layouts, altering the odds and strategic considerations. Modern digital versions of the game often utilize random number generators (RNGs) to simulate the physical bounces, ensuring fairness and transparency. These RNGs are regularly audited to verify their integrity.

The Role of Probability and Randomness

The fundamental principle driving plinko is probability. Each peg encounter represents a 50/50 chance of deflection, left or right, leading to a cascading effect of randomness. However, this doesn't mean every slot has an equal chance of being hit. The central slots, due to the symmetry of the peg arrangement, generally have a higher probability of receiving the puck. Slots further to the sides become progressively less likely to be landed on. Understanding this probabilistic distribution is crucial for making informed betting decisions. It’s also essential to be aware that the laws of large numbers dictate that over a very large number of drops, the results will tend to converge towards these theoretical probabilities.

The Evolution of Plinko: From Physical Game to Digital Innovation

The history of plinko is surprisingly rooted in a television game show. Originally featured on the popular American program "The Price is Right" in the 1970s, plinko quickly became a fan favorite due to its visual appeal and thrilling uncertainty. The physical plinko board, a large vertical structure with pegs, offered contestants the chance to win cash or prizes by dropping a puck and hoping it landed in the desired slot. The show's popularity propelled plinko into the public consciousness, establishing it as a recognizable symbol of chance-based entertainment. The charm of watching the puck's unpredictable journey captivated audiences and cemented plinko’s place in pop culture.
